怎么查看灵活就业养老保险缴费记录 怎么查看linux修改配置文档

圆圆 0 2026-02-09 12:01:03

最直接查看当前目录最新修改文件的方式是ls -lt,它按修改时间降序排列;需递归查找则用find配-mmin或-mtime等参数。

linux如何查看最近修改的文件_linux按时间排序搜索【干货】用 ls -lt 快速查看当前目录最新修改的文​​件

最直接、最快捷的方式就是 ls -lt:它以长格式登陆文件,并按「修改时间(mtime)」降序排列,最新的排在最上面。 -r 就反向(最旧在前面),加 -a 可视文件,组合起来很常用:ls -lta。注意:ls 只作用于当前层目录,不分层;它是显示「文件自身内容里修改」的时间,不是目标文件的加法时间。 -L 才能查看链接看目标(ls -ltL)性能影响:对含数万文件的目录,ls -lt会明显变慢,因为要读取每个inode时间索引排序并用find连续查找指定修改间隔的文件

要跨目录查找「最近改过」的文件,必须用它找到。它支持精确到分钟(-mmin)、天(-mtime)甚至和某些参考文件比(-newer)。find . -mmin -5:查5分钟内修改过的所有文件(含子目录)find /var/log -name "*.log" -mtime -1:查/var/log下昨天修改过的日志文件find . -newer /tmp/last_run -name "config.yaml":查比 /tmp/last_run 更新的 config.yaml 坑点:-mtime 0 表示「24小时内过去」,不是「今天零点之后」;系统按 24 滚动小时窗口算,和日历日不完全对齐统一提醒:macOS 的 find 不支持 -mmin,得用 mdfind 或先生成今日文件再用 -newer 把 find结果按时间排序输出(不只是筛选)

查找本身不排序,但常配合 xargs ls -lt 或 stat sort 实现「查找先再排序」。例如:

上一篇:麒麟imuse 麒麟kylin最新动态
下一篇:返回列表
相关文章
返回顶部小火箭